Timeout talks to Tran Tien Dung, vice chairman of Quang Binh People’s Committee about the Quang Binh Tourism Month 2012 and the Discover Quang Binh Caves campaign

Can you tell us more about Quang Binh Tourism Month 2012?

In the past we often held tourism promotion events for a short-time but on a large scale. So this year we plan to host the Quang Binh Tourism Month along with the National Tourism Year for the north central coast.

We will promote highlights such as cave tourism with the launch of new tourism routes to discover Rao Thuong – En cave and explore the Phong Nha cave at a depth of 1,500m as well as E cave and Sinh Ton valley. At the same time, we will host traditional events with bong dancing and cheo (Vietnamese opera) performances, the famous fish worshipping festival, boat racing on Nhat Le river, musical shows, a culinary festival and the Vietnam, Laos and Thailand international trade fair.

Throughout these activities we would like to promote and advertise Quang Binh tourism as a hot spot for local and international tourists. We also wish to call for investment and raise the awareness of local authorities and communities about the important role tourism can play in the socio-economic development of the province.

In addition, the new tours to Rao Thuong - En cave and Phong Nha cave, which will appeal to both local and international tourists, will help promote the Quang Binh’s brand in the future. Besides hosting the Vietnam, Laos and Thailand international trade fair is a good chance for us to promote our province’s tourism sector to the region, especially Laos and Thailand via the east and west economic corridor.
 
Have you ever held campaigns like this before?

Over the past years, we have held various events aimed at developing the provincial politics and socio-economy as well as introducing the beautiful scenery and hospitality of Quang Binh to tourists. We also attended many trade and tourism events in Hanoi, Ho Chi Minh City and other big cities around the country.

However, the year 2011 was the first time we organised the Quang Binh cultural tourism week 2011 with many events and activities, including the TV show Quang Binh’s Imposing Caves (broadcast on Vietnam television).

This was the first television programme showing Thien Duong cave from the world nature heritage site of Phong Nha – Ke Bang National Park. The marvellous images of Son Doong, the largest cave in the world, attracted a large number of viewers.

How do you evaluate the quality of accommodation and entertainment in Quang Binh province?

Currently Quang Binh has 187 accommodations with two star hotels up to four star hotels and 18 hotels from one to two stars with 2,795 rooms that can meet the demands of local and international tourists. The hotels are mainly built in Dong Hoi city and Phong Nha – Ke Bang area. From now till the National Day on September 2, most hotels around town are fully booked.

Furthermore last April, the private enterprise Tan Binh opened a three-star hotel with 83 rooms. This is good news for Quang Binh tourism.
 
How do tourists travel to Quang Binh? Is the province more of a destination for Vietnamese?

Quang Binh can be accessed by road, railway, down the Ho Chi Minh Trail, through Dong Hoi airport or Hon La sea port – we boast sightseeing, cultural and historical relics, and the world natural heritage site of Phong Nha - Ke Bang National Park.

Quang Binh is most perfect from February till September. Therefore, this period attracts both local and foreign tourists who will enjoy a longer stay at Sun Spa Resort or Saigon-Quang Binh resort.

According to the Quang Binh’s Department of Culture, Sport and Tourism, in the first six months of 2012, Quang Binh welcomed nearly 526,000 tourists, an increase of 15.17 per cent in comparison to the same period last year. There were about 11,700 international tourists, an increase of 11.3 percent.
 
How can you stop businesses hiking prices to take advantage of peak periods?

Quang Binh People’s Committee in conjunction with the Department of Culture, Sport and Tourism and other related authorities devised a master plan for Quang Binh Tourism Month 2012.
A special meeting with participants from many representatives from travel agencies, local business owners and hoteliers around town was held.

We announced we would regular check food safety, hygiene, fire safety and asked all businesses to post their rates to the public, especially hotels and restaurants in Dong Hoi city and Phong Nha – Ke Bang.
 
What measures have you put in place for environmental protection?

We have applied policies for waste treatment and environmental protection which have worked well. We always encourage local businesses to use clean and green energy such as solar power, or to simply reduce power usage where possible, especially on hot, summer days.
